Fraport AG Creates General Manager Positions to Head Two Business Divisions
17.12.2001, 10:46
Frankfurt, Germany (ots/PROTEXT) - The Supervisory Board ofFraport AG Frankfurt Airport Services Worldwide announced lastFriday the creation of two general manager positions to beresponsible for the overall direction of the company's twolargest business divisions, Traffic and Retail (VTM) and AviationGround Services and Logistics (BVD). Effective January 1, 2002,Bernd L. Struck (age 44), who is currently Executive VicePresident of VTM, and Peter Schmitz (age 51), who is ExecutiveVice President of BVD, will assume the new general managerpositions for their respective divisions. These appointments area further step in Fraport AG's policy of decentralization andincreased customer orientation, with clearly assignedresponsibilities in the Aviation and Non-aviation businesssegments, as well as Ground Handling.
Bernd Struck, with Fraport AG since July 1997, was initiallyresponsible for terminal operations. In October 1999 he becameSenior Vice President of the newly formed VTM strategic businessdivision, which also includes airside management at FrankfurtAirport. Before joining Fraport, Struck was Managing Director ofUnited Airlines for Germany and Austria, as well as Chairman ofBARIG, the Board of Airlines Representatives in Germany.
Peter Schmitz (age 51), who holds a degree in businessadministration, came to Fraport AG in March 2001. For over 25years, he held various position in the field of air forcelogistics at the national and international level. Before joiningFraport, he headed the logistics department of NATO Air ForcesCentral Europe in Ramstein, Germany, where he was responsible forsupporting the deployment of the German Air Force's operationalunits.
